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- the effect of the proposal on the amenity, including the character and appearance, of the area; having particular regard to its effect on the setting and thereby the significance of the Grade II listed building known as 'Parish Church of St Margaret, Station Road'
- the effect of the proposal on public safety
What decided it
The visual harm caused by the siting of the large, illuminated street hub unit in a prominent location within the setting of a Grade II listed building, combined with its discordant appearance in the established street scene, outweighed the public benefits offered by the proposal.
